Web26 nov. 2012 · You can tell if a can of powder is good or bad by giving its contents a sniff test. If the smell ranges from no detectable odor to resembling alcohol, ether or acetone (from its solvent content), it is okay. If you get a terribly unpleasant, acidic odor that fries your nasal passages, extreme deterioration has taken place. Web17 jul. 2014 · it is a sign of moisture containt in a bp. Web2 jul. 2014 · The fireworks industry is one of the last major industries that still uses traditional black powder. Rather than being one particular compound, gunpowder is actually a mix of three different components. It consists of potassium nitrate (75% by weight), charcoal (15% by weight), and sulfur (10% by weight).
